Convert scalar struct into Python dict (fixes issue #57) * oct-py-types.cc, oct-py-types.h: New files for conversion of objects between Octave and Python APIs. * Makefile.am (COMMON_SOURCE_FILES, PYTAVE_HEADER_FILES): Include new files. * octave_to_python.cc (pytave::octvalue_to_pyobj): Add case to handle scalar struct instead of struct array. * @pyobject/pyobject.m: Add %!tests for pyobject from scalar struct and %!error tests for failure with struct array.
